SUMMARY OF DUTIES

Create and foster the development of new and existing long-term partnerships (public and private sector partners) with Ingenium and its museums. Partnerships may involve collaboration opportunities to help support and develop exhibitions, programming, special events, , and sourcing financial contributions for broader Ingenium/Ingenium Foundation efforts. This position supports the development of an overarching partnerships strategy and contributes to the financial resilience of Ingenium as a whole.

EDUCATION

  • Degree in Commerce with a specialization in Marketing or Sales;
  • An acceptable combination of education and experience in a related field will be considered;
  • Certified Sales Professional (CSP) is an asset.

EXPERIENCE

  • 3 to 5 years of experience in sponsorship, marketing, communications;
  • 3 to 5 years of partnership development, building corporate level relationship and nurturing donor relations;
  • Experience in the field of agriculture and agri-food is an asset;
  • Experience with CRM database and reporting tools.

KNOWLEDGE

  • Extensive knowledge of the sponsorship industry and corporate philanthropy encompassing theories, principles and techniques of sponsorship and institutional giving program development which includes marketing, promotion, sales/negotiations and analysis;
  • An ongoing current knowledge of external stakeholders in the Agriculture and Food Industries, ", and sponsorship industry, to court and secure the "appropriate" partners;
  • Detailed knowledge of the application of Microsoft Office, Excel and PowerPoint;
  • Extensive understanding of, and the ability to manage and maintain Customer Relationship Management (CRM) databases;
  • Thorough understanding of partners and corporate donors' business and marketing objectives as well as corporate social responsibility.

COMPETENCIES

  • Exhibits strong organizational skills and attention to detail to ensure accuracy in work ability to set and prioritize work-related activities;
  • Effective communication skills in both official languages to provide effective communications to both internal and external clients;
  • Requires interpersonal skills such as diplomacy, tact, persuasion, and sociability;
